CompTIA A+ examination, CompTIA's retake policy is:
- CompTIA does not require a waiting period between the first and second attempt to pass such examination. However, if you need a third or subsequent attempt to pass the examination, you shall be required to wait for a period of at least fourteen calendar days from the date of your last attempt before you can retake the exam.
- If a Candidate has passed an exam, he/she cannot take it again without prior consent from CompTIA.
- A test result found to be in violation of the retake policy will not be processed, which will result in no credit awarded for the test taken. Repeat violators will be banned from participation in the CompTIA Certification Program.
- Candidates must pay the exam price each time they attempt the exam. CompTIA does not offer free re-tests or discounts on retakes.
CompTIA A+ certification expires after three years from the date of issue, after which the certification holder will need to renew their certification via CompTIA's Continuing Education Program.
